Transaction 9d660548196b2a2589600b5cab5a194fd74ff221e04f7ccb20e63d5c5c704a5c

100 Input
1 Outputs
  • 9d660548196b2a2589600b5cab5a194fd74ff221e04f7ccb20e63d5c5c704a5c:0
  • value  14206514539
    address  1F7w3bZsDeEh3X64kkWoYkhdXkJDZKKdtv